Why it matters: Patients shouldn’t hunt through tabs to find what’s next. The Unified Patient Portal Dashboard gives a single, personalized home for “what I need to do today,” spanning results, messages, appointments, bills, and forms, on web or mobile, with clear calls to action and status indicators.
What it does (at a glance)
- Personalized tiles: upcoming appointments, lab results, meds due, outstanding forms, bills, and messages.
- Action-first UX: one-tap check-in, pay, reschedule, upload, acknowledge, or message the care team.
- Cross-channel continuity: mobile and portal stay in sync; notifications drive users back to the right task.
Technical & Standards
- SSO via OIDC; SMART on FHIR launch for protected views; role/scope-aware widgets.
- FHIR resources:
Appointment,MedicationRequest/MedicationStatement,Observation,DocumentReference,Task,Communication. - Consent-aware filtering (consent registry, masking), provenance links, and audit logging.
Governance & Compliance
- Minimum Necessary by widget: only the data needed to complete the action.
- Audit trails for all sensitive views, downloads, and document uploads.
- Accessible by design (WCAG), localization, and plain-language education links.
